⚠️ Caution: High-Tension Energy: Torsion bars store an immense amount of mechanical energy. Before loosening or attempting to remove the factory bars, you must use an E-Type torsion bar unloading tool or safely support the lower wishbone assembly to completely relieve the tension. Attempting to force a loaded bar out can cause catastrophic personal injury and permanently distort the chassis anchorage points.
❌ The Spline Indexing System: Jaguar engineered the front and rear splines of the E-Type torsion bars with a different number of teeth (fine vernier adjustment). This allows you to fine-tune the front ride height. Rotating the bar a single notch in the lower wishbone vs. one notch in the rear chassis reaction plate changes the front trim height by minute fractions of an inch, making it easy to level the front end perfectly.
❌ Spline Sockets Cleanout: Over decades, the splined sockets inside the front lower wishbones and the rear reaction plate gather road grime, hardened grease, and surface rust. Before sliding the new 0.800" bars into place, thoroughly clean out these internal receivers with a wire brush and a premium penetrating solvent. Forcing a new bar into a clogged socket can easily strip the splines.
❌ Anti-Seize and Lubrication: Always apply a generous coat of heavy-duty, waterproof anti-seize or a moly-based grease to both splined ends before installation. Because these splines must allow for slight movement as the lower control arm moves through its suspension arc, running them dry will cause severe squeaking, internal corrosion, and eventual seizure.
- ❌ Maintain Left & Right Orientation: Torsion bars are directional. They are structurally pre-stressed in a specific direction during manufacturing or take a permanent "set" based on the rotational torque of supporting the car. Ensure you inspect the bar ends for Left (Passenger side on LHD) and Right (Driver side on LHD) stamps. Swapping their sides will force the metal grain to untwist against its set, causing rapid ride height sag or premature bar failure.
